About AWIS: The Association for Women in Science (AWIS) is one of the largest multi-discipline organization for women in science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) dedicated to achieving equity and full participation of women in all disciplines and across all employment sectors. Our advocacy, scholarships and programs support more than 100,000 members, allies and supporters worldwide. Membership is open to any individual who supports the vision and mission of AWIS.
